Comprehending Car Locksmith Services

A car locksmith is a specialized locksmith who concentrates on automotive locks and keys. They are equipped to manage a broad variety of problems, from simple key duplications to complex electronic key programming. Mobile car locksmith professionals, in specific, are experts who can concern your location, whether you are at home, work, or on the side of the roadway, to supply immediate assistance.

Providers Offered by Car Locksmiths

  1. Key Duplication

    • Standard Keys: If you need an additional key for your vehicle, a car locksmith can quickly replicate your existing key.
    • Remote Keys: For cars with keyless entry systems, car locksmiths can program and replicate remote keys, ensuring you can unlock and begin your car without issues.
  2. Lockout Assistance

    • ** opening Doors **: If you've locked your keys in the car, a mobile car locksmith can securely open your vehicle without causing damage to the locks or the vehicle itself.
    • Ignition Lockout: For situations where you can't start your car due to the fact that the key is stuck in the ignition, a car locksmith can assist extract it.
  3. Key Replacement

    • Lost Keys: If you've lost your car key, a locksmith can produce a brand-new one utilizing the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or a spare key.
    • Broken Keys: If your key is harmed or broken, a locksmith can replace it and make certain the brand-new key works effortlessly with your car.
  4. Transponder Key Programming

    • New Keys: Many contemporary vehicles featured transponder keys, which require programming to the car's onboard computer system. An expert car locksmith can program a new transponder key to ensure it operates properly.
    • Reprogramming: If your transponder key has actually stopped working, a locksmith can reprogram it to restore its functionality.
  5. Lock Installation and Repair

    • New Locks: If your car's locks are worn or harmed, a car locksmith can install new, top quality locks.
    • Lock Repair: For small issues like sticking or jammed locks, a locksmith can repair them to ensure smooth operation.
  6. Security Upgrades

    • High-Security Locks: For added comfort, a car locksmith can install high-security locks that are more resistant to tampering and theft.
    • Immobilizer Systems: These sophisticated security systems avoid your car from starting if the proper key is not present. A car locksmith can set up and program immobilizer systems.

FAQs About Car Locksmith Services

Q1: Can a mobile car locksmith assistance if I lock my type in the car?

  • A1: Yes, a mobile car locksmith can securely open your car without triggering any damage. They are geared up with tools and methods to manage different lockout circumstances.

Q2: How much does it cost to get a brand-new car key made?

  • A2: The expense can vary depending on the kind of key and the intricacy of the vehicle's lock system. Requirement keys can cost anywhere from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50, while remote and transponder keys can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 or more.

Q3: Can a locksmith program a new transponder key?

  • A3: Yes, an expert car locksmith can program a brand-new transponder key to your vehicle's onboard computer. This is a typical service for contemporary cars that need this kind of key.

Q4: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?

  • A4: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not try to require it out. Instead, call a mobile car locksmith who can safely extract the broken key and provide a replacement if essential.

Q5: How can I avoid being locked out of my car?

  • A5: Keep a spare type in a safe location, such as a trusted buddy's home or a safe key box. Frequently check your car locks for wear and tear and have them serviced by a professional locksmith.

Q6: Are mobile car locksmith professionals trustworthy?

  • A6: Yes, mobile car locksmiths are typically reputable. Search for professionals with excellent evaluations, proper licensing, and a performance history of satisfied customers.

Tips for Maintaining Your Car Locks and Keys

  1. Regular Lubrication

    • Use a silicone-based lube to keep your locks and keys moving efficiently. This can prevent wear and tear and lower the threat of lockouts.
  2. Avoid Excessive Force

    • When inserting or turning your key, prevent using extreme force. This can damage the lock or key and cause more serious problems.
  3. Keep Your Keys Safe

    • Store your car keys in a protected and available place. Prevent placing them near windows or in locations where they can be quickly stolen.
  4. Check Locks Regularly

    • Regularly inspect your car locks for any indications of wear, rust, or damage. If you notice any problems, have them inspected and fixed by an expert locksmith.
  5. Think About Keyless Entry Systems

    • If your vehicle supports it, consider upgrading to a keyless entry system. These systems can decrease the risk of lockouts and offer additional security.
